The Basics of Shrimp Fettuccine
Before we delve into the various shrimp fettuccine recipes, it’s important to understand the basics of this dish. Shrimp fettuccine is a pasta dish that typically consists of fettuccine noodles, cooked shrimp, and a creamy alfredo sauce. The dish can be customized with a variety of ingredients, such as garlic, Parmesan cheese, and herbs, to suit your taste preferences.
Classic Shrimp Fettuccine Recipe
One of the most popular shrimp fettuccine recipes is the classic version. This dish is simple to prepare and yields a delicious result. Here’s how you can make it:
Ingredients
– 8 ounces of fettuccine pasta
– 1 pound of shrimp, peeled and deveined
– 2 tablespoons of olive oil
– 2 cloves of garlic, minced
– 1 cup of heavy cream
– 1 cup of grated Parmesan cheese
– Salt and pepper to taste
–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)
Instructions
1. Cook the fettuccine pasta according to package instructions and set aside.
2. In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the minced garlic and cook for 1-2 minutes until fragrant.
3. Add the shrimp to the skillet and cook for 2-3 minutes on each side until they turn pink and opaque.
4. In a separate saucepan, heat the heavy cream over medium heat. Stir in the grated Parmesan cheese until melted and smooth.
5. Combine the cooked shrimp and the creamy sauce in a large bowl. Add the cooked fettuccine and toss to coat.
6.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Garnish with chopped fresh parsley and serve immediately.
